GOLF: Applications are out for the 47th annual Okinawan Invitational Golf Tournament, sponsored by the Hawaii United Okinawa Association. It will take place on May 27-28 at Pali Municipal. It is open to all members and guests of the association and affiliated Okinawan clubs. There are championship, A, B, women, senior (60-older) and super senior (75-older) flights. Entry fee is $130, or $65 for Super Seniors, who play 18 holes on May 28. The banquet follows that day at Jikoen Temple (1731 School St.). Entry deadline is May 22. For more info, call 291-9672 or 676-5400.
